Asbestos Disclosure KF Under Proposition 65 (Health and Safety Code 25249, et seq.), landlords of rentals constructed prior to 1981 are required to notify tenants of any known or possible asbestos hazard existing at the premises. If the building was built before 1981 it is presumed that asbestos is contained therein.

CC&Rs Addendum KF If the rented premises is part of a common-interest development (condominium, planned unit development, townhouse) the landlord is required to furnish a copy of the CC&Rs (Covenants, Conditions and Restrictions). Use this form to formalize tenant's receipt of it.

EPA HUD FACT SHEET -Lead Hazard Prevention in Homes Pamphlet Released This 14-page pamphlet provides prevention tips on reducing exposure to lead hazards from paint, dust, and soil in residential areas. Its publication was directed by Congress, which charged EPA with developing a lead hazard information pamphlet to inform families about how to reduce exposure to lead hazards in the home.
